phpMyAdmin告诉我,下面的代码片段在语法上是不正确的: SET @timeset :=0;
THEN SET @time := DATE_ADD(@time,INTERVAL 10 SECOND); SET @timeset := 1; 但我看不出是怎么回事。更新:多亏了沃尔夫冈的回答,我找到了以下解决办法:
SET @
这可能是一个简单的问题,但我不知道如何使用存储过程将mysql查询返回的结果存储在一个非参数类型的数组中。例如:我正在从mysql数据库(select * from users)中获取一些数据,它返回一个数组。并且我必须将该数组作为存储过程的OUT参数传递,我该怎么做呢?有没有人能给我推荐一个好的教程或参考资料?
提前谢谢。
我正在运行以下代码,用于在SET @Param = 3;中执行MySql行,并获得Param值3。parameter);
我对MySql,当运行我的代码时,它会引发以下错误: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L